Differential Proteomic Analysis of AML Patients at Low and Intermediate Altitudes after Chemotherapy

Chemotherapy is the primary treatment for patients with acute myeloid leukemia (AML). In addition to factors such as patient age, physical condition, and choice of medication, we have noticed that environmental factors such as altitude may also have a significant impact on post-chemotherapy bone marrow suppression in AML patients in clinical practice. The results indicate that there are differences in the proteomics of the two groups of patients during the bone marrow suppression period after chemotherapy. Differentially expressed proteins are primarily located in the cytoplasm, extracellular space, and nucleus, followed by mitochondria and membranes. These differentially expressed proteins mainly participate in biological processes such as cell and metabolism. For differential protein KEGG pathway enrichment analysis, it was found that metabolic pathways were mainly enriched in the metabolic category, while the PI3K-Akt signaling pathway, HIF-1 signaling pathway, NF-{kappa}B signaling pathway, and calcium signaling pathway were enriched in the signaling pathways.
